Demon Slayer
10 results
Sort by
- Popularity
- Price: Low to high
- Price: High to low
- Percentage Discount
- Newest Arrivals
0
selected
- Blu-ray (3)
- Figures (1)
- Home & Office (1)
- Toys (1)
0
selected
- Nezuko Kamado (1)
0
selected
- Demon Slayer (2)
Price Range Selected
€10 - €110